Structure of penicillin-binding protein 5 from E. coli: imipenem acyl-enzyme complex
Template:ABSTRACT PUBMED 20726582
About this Structure
3mzf is a 1 chain structure with sequence from Escherichia coli. Full crystallographic information is available from OCA.
